Palaichori Oreinis is a village located in the Nicosia District of Cyprus on the E 903 road. The village stands at an altitude of 930 m.[2] Palaichori Oreinis is separated by Palaichori Morphou by the Serrache River.[2] The two villages are known collectively as Palaichori.
The village contains a 16th-century church, Metamorfosis tou Sotiros (el|Μεταμορφώσης του Σωτήρος). The church is one of the ten Painted Churches in the Troödos Region, which were inscribed as a UNESCO World Heritage Site in 1985 because of their outstanding frescoes and testimony to the history of Byzantine rule in Cyprus.[3]
